1. The Alphabet Soup Game
This is an active and engaging way to introduce and expose your child to letters and the alphabet. This alphabet-identifying game can be done daily; it’s more of a teaching game, so play in moderation. This game has three adaptations that can be completed as your child improves at each step.
Make up and sing an alphabet song. Sing the alphabet with your child; for each letter, come up with one object that starts with that particular letter. For example, A is for apple.
Make a paper alphabet soup. Cut out and decorate paper letters and place them into a deep basket together. Then take turns pulling out a letter and calling it out together.
Cook an authentic alphabet soup. Make a real alphabet soup using a variety of vegetables and alphabet pasta letters. Ask your child to help by picking out the vegetables and getting the bowls and spoons. Call out each ingredient and the letters they begin with as you put them in the pot.
Extra Alphabet Activities For The Home
Reading floor alphabet books.
Doing an alphabet puzzle.
Taping big letters to objects within the home. For example, F for the fridge.
Have a homemade letter jar, and each week have a new letter.
Labeling the names of things your child is wearing.
